Alliancebernstein L.P. has reduced its position in Adobe Inc. ($ADBE) by 305,800 shares, bringing its total holdings to 527,558 shares valued at approximately $132.65 million. This action reflects a decrease of about 36.69% in their stake, with a cost basis of $321.89 per share. The filing reflects holdings as of the reporting period and may not represent the investor's current position.

Earnings Call Summary

Adobe reported $6.62 billion in revenue, beating consensus by $33 million, but missed earnings at $5.96 non-GAAP EPS versus expected $5.83. The company is pivoting to a freemium strategy, growing Creative Cloud freemium users from 50 million to 90 million and Acrobat users from 700 million to 850 million. Firefly AI revenue approached $300 million and grew 50 percent quarter over quarter. Management stressed that capturing traffic and user engagement now is more important than short-term profit, similar to how Acrobat Reader became a long-term moat.

Guidance Adobe expects $20.5 billion to $20.6 billion in revenue for the full year, raising its prior target. For next quarter, the company guides to $6.67 billion to $6.72 billion in revenue. The company is investing heavily in freemium products and deferring Creative Cloud price increases to capture new users and build long-term growth.

About Adobe Inc.

Adobe Inc. is a global technology company headquartered in San Jose, California. It operates through various segments, including Digital Media and Digital Experience, providing products and services for content creation, management, and customer experience optimization. Founded in 1982, Adobe is known for its innovative software solutions used by individuals and enterprises across multiple sectors.
